Description

The Hylas 44 is a semi-custom. moderate displacement, yacht that has the pedigree to take you offshore and anywhere you like. This manufacturer has a long history of building boats of quality and value, and the performance of this boat will not disappoint. She sailed in the Annapolis to Bermuda Race in 2016 and 2018. She carries 864 SF of sail and is at her best on a beam reach in 18-20 Knots. She also sails very well in light air.


The hull was built with hand laid fiberglass, and the decks are cored with Airex foam. This makes the decks stiff, light and well insulated. The interior is spacious. It includes 2 cabins, fore and aft. The forward cabin has an offset double berth, with plenty of storage and a head and shower which can also be accessed from the salon. The galley is located on the starboard side leading back to the aft main cabin which provides great security at sea. The aft cabin can also be accessed on the port side after passing the NAV Station and a head with separate shower stall. The salon is perfect for relaxing or entertaining. It can also provide another double berth.

Inspecting Any Yacht For Sale

When you find a yacht for sale of interest, the standard inspection sequence is: schedule an in-person viewing at the home marina, request additional photos or video of specific systems, schedule a sea trial under load (typically 4-6 hours running plus engine inspection), and commission a pre-purchase marine survey by a credentialed surveyor. Aspire coordinates each step. The full inspection cycle for a yacht for sale typically runs 2-4 weeks before final closing.
